I have online friends from several countries, so I often discover music in other languages when they discuss or play the songs on the Web. The public radio station where I work also has a library of international artists, so I get to hear rock, pop, jazz, Latin and other types of music in many languages. One song I recently heard was "Chacarron Macarron" by Panamanian artist El Chombo. He didn't have the song completely written when he recorded a first draft, so he just mumbled a bunch of gibberish to fill in the gaps. That initial recording was released because several people liked the way the gibberish sounded. It sounds silly, but it's very catchy.
